Transaction 66fa4951448cbcf2711f9310f04aa906d90488e607f4581e60901638eb946d39

1 Input
2 Outputs
  • 66fa4951448cbcf2711f9310f04aa906d90488e607f4581e60901638eb946d39:0
  • value  735
    address  332DBPeEHFXYudsNiDQi7uZpGSMXoKo9Fc
  • 66fa4951448cbcf2711f9310f04aa906d90488e607f4581e60901638eb946d39:1
  • value  398
    address  bc1qdzns2mku20trdmhf96xr3v0u0m2jqgg925sf6v